2 mm ultra thin package • Excellent coplanarity due to straight leads • Low collector-emitter saturation voltage • High current capability • Improved thermal behaviour due to flat lead • Replaces two SC-75/SC-89 packaged low VCEsat transistors on same PCB area • Reduces required PCB area • Reduced pick and place costs.
APPLICATIONS • General purpose switching and muting • Low frequency driver circuits • LCD backlighting • Audio frequency general purpose amplifier applications • Battery driven equipment (mobile phones, video cameras and hand-held devices).
